Vegan Apple Crumble - cinnamon and clove spiced apples, paired with a delicious baked crumb. Perfect for apple picking season and super healthy!

Healthy Apple Crumble (V)


  • Author: Administrator
  • Total Time: 55 minutes
  • Yield: 6 1x

Description

Sweet and crunchy spiced apple crumble!


Ingredients

Scale

Crumble

  • pinch of salt
  • 1 cup GF flour
  • 3/4 cup almond flour
  • 1/2 cup organic coconut sugar (or brown sugar)
  • 110g cold butter

Apple Bake 

  • 1 tsp cloves
  • 1 tsp all spice
  • 3/4 tsp cinnamon
  • 23 tbs sugar, depending how sweet you like it
  • 4 granny smith apples, cored, sliced into about 1/2 inch cubes

Topping

  • 1/4 cup organic rolled oats
  • 1/4 cup organic coconut sugar (or brown sugar)
  • whipped cream, ice cream, or custard (all optional)

Instructions

  1. set your oven to 365 def F.
  2. In a large bowl, toss your cored/cubed apples in the sugar, cinnamon, all spice, and cloves. Pat down into a baking dish so the surface is flat (my dish was about 2.4 inch deep, 11×7.5 inch in diameter.
  3. In a new dry bowl, add your gf flour, almond flour, sugar, and a good pinch of salt. Cut your block of cold butter into 1/2 inch cubes and add to the mixture. Use your fingers to rub the butter into the mixture creating breadcrumbs. Shake the bowl and any big bits will surface, rub them in further. You can use a food processor to pulse (don’t over pulse), but I like to use my hands.
  4. Top your apples with the crumb mix and softly flatten evenly across the surface.
  5. In a small bowl, mix your 1/4 cup sugar and 1/4 cup oats and distribute evenly over the top (optional).
  6. Put your dish on a baking tray in the oven and bake for 34-45 mins. The apples should be soft and the crumb golden.
  7. Leave to cool for 10 mins before serving, either with whipped cream, custard or ice cream.. all delicious/optional! My favorite is whipped cream, but use DF cream to keep this completely vegan.

Notes

This apple crumble is vegan and gluten free, however I did use dairy as the accompaniment – every now and then I really feel like real whipped cream! As mentioned in my intro, you can use ice cream, custard, or cream as a side for this dish, all are delicious. For the flour, I use a mix of GF and almond, but if you only have GF flour or normal wheat flour, that works too. For the sugar, I used organic coconut sugar.. but again, natural brown cane sugar will do just fine. Links to my flour and sugar below, as well as my vegan butter.
